CRK’s 1.20% drop aligns with a cautious tone across the oil and gas exploration and production space. Natural gas–weighted producers like Comstock have been particularly sensitive to recent inventory reports showing higher-than-expected storage builds. On the session, trading volume was roughly in line with the stock’s 50-day average, suggesting that the move was part of a broader sector rotation rather than a company-specific catalyst. The company’s positioning in the Haynesville Shale remains a key differentiator, as it offers low-cost natural gas supply to the Gulf Coast and LNG export markets. However, near-term price action has been influenced by the macro environment: the Energy Select Sector SPDR Fund (XLE) was also lower, and March natural gas futures declined approximately 2% following the latest U.S. Energy Information Administration storage data. For CRK, the current $13.94 price represents a year-to-date decline of roughly 4%, reflecting continued pressure from warmer-than-normal winter weather that has dampened heating demand. On a relative basis, the stock has underperformed the S&P 500 Energy sector index over the past month, though it has held above its 200-day moving average, a level that could serve as a longer-term reference for traders. From a technical perspective, CRK’s move lower brought it closer to the established support area around $13.24, a level that has held multiple times over the past six months. A sustained break below that threshold could open the path toward the $12.70–$12.50 zone, which represents the next notable demand area. On the upside, immediate resistance remains at $14.64, a region where the stock previously stalled in late February. Beyond that, the $15.15–$15.40 area may act as a secondary ceiling. The stock’s relative strength index (RSI) is currently in the mid-40s, indicating mildly bearish momentum but not yet oversold territory. The moving average convergence divergence (MACD) line is hovering near its signal line, suggesting that directional conviction is lacking. Volume patterns over the past week have been somewhat erratic, with days of above-average turnover alternating with lighter sessions. This indecisive behavior often accompanies stocks that are consolidating ahead of a catalyst. The daily candlestick pattern for today shows a small real body with a moderate lower shadow, hinting that buyers stepped in near the session low but were unable to push the price back into positive territory. Overall, the price action reflects a stock that is attempting to base around current levels while waiting for a clearer directional catalyst. Looking ahead, CRK’s near-term trajectory may be influenced by several factors. First, the weekly natural gas storage report will continue to be a primary driver; any signs of a drawdown stronger than seasonal norms could provide a boost to the entire sector. Second, the company’s operational update—expected alongside quarterly earnings in the coming weeks—may shed light on production efficiency and hedging positions. If management lowers full-year guidance or signals higher operating costs, the stock could test its support zone again. Conversely, a positive surprise on cash flows or drilling cost reductions might push the stock toward resistance. Third, broader macroeconomic conditions, including interest rate expectations and the Federal Reserve’s stance on inflation, could indirectly affect CRK by shifting capital flows in and out of energy equities. Finally, geopolitical developments affecting global natural gas supply–particularly the status of U.S. LNG export facilities–may alter the demand outlook for domestic producers like Comstock. Investors should watch for a close above $14.64 on above-average volume as a potential bullish breakout trigger, while a sustained decline below $13.24 on increasing volume could signal further downside risk. The stock remains in a consolidation phase, and a clear directional move may not emerge until these key catalysts materialize.
